Wyobraź sobie świat, w którym możesz zbudować własny autonomiczny pojazd bezpośrednio na swoim podwórku. Brzmi futurystycznie? Dzięki projektowi DeepPiCar na GitHub ta wizja staje się rzeczywistością zarówno dla hobbystów, nauczycieli, jak i entuzjastów technologii.

Pochodzenie i znaczenie

Rozwiązanie DeepPiCar powstało z potrzeby stworzenia dostępnej platformy edukacyjnej umożliwiającej odkrywanie technologii jazdy autonomicznej. Celem projektu jest zapewnienie wszechstronnego, praktycznego doświadczenia w budowaniu i programowaniu samochodów autonomicznych przy użyciu Raspberry Pi. Jego znaczenie polega na demokratyzacji zaawansowanej robotyki, dzięki czemu każdy może zagłębić się w złożoność systemów autonomicznych.

Podstawowe funkcje i implementacja

DeepPiCar może poszczycić się kilkoma podstawowymi funkcjami, z których każda została skrupulatnie zaprojektowana pod kątem praktycznego zastosowania:

  1. Wykrywanie i śledzenie obiektów: Wykorzystując algorytmy widzenia komputerowego, DeepPiCar może identyfikować i śledzić obiekty w czasie rzeczywistym, umożliwiając poruszanie się wokół przeszkód.
  2. Wykrywanie pasa ruchu i podążanie za nim: W projekcie zastosowano techniki przetwarzania obrazu w celu wykrywania pasów ruchu, zapewniając utrzymanie pojazdu na właściwym kursie.
  3. Autonomiczna nawigacja: Dzięki integracji GPS i czujników DeepPiCar może planować trasy i nawigować autonomicznie, naśladując rzeczywiste scenariusze jazdy.
  4. Zdalne sterowanie i monitorowanie: Przyjazny dla użytkownika interfejs umożliwia zdalną obsługę i monitorowanie w czasie rzeczywistym, poprawiając interakcję i kontrolę użytkownika.

Każda funkcja jest implementowana poprzez kombinację skryptów Pythona, bibliotek open source i komponentów sprzętowych, takich jak kamery i czujniki ultradźwiękowe, dzięki czemu jest zarówno wszechstronna, jak i solidna.

Aplikacje w świecie rzeczywistym

Jednym z godnych uwagi zastosowań DeepPiCar jest środowisko edukacyjne. Uniwersytety i szkoły techniczne wykorzystują go do nauczania studentów na temat robotyki, sztucznej inteligencji i systemów autonomicznych. Ponadto hobbyści wykorzystali DeepPiCar do projektów typu „zrób to sam”, tworząc niestandardowe modele pojazdów autonomicznych do różnych środowisk, od nawigacji w pomieszczeniach po eksplorację terenu na świeżym powietrzu.

Przewaga nad podobnymi technologiami

DeepPiCar wyróżnia się swoim:

  • Architektura modułowa: Modułowa konstrukcja projektu pozwala na łatwe dostosowywanie i rozbudowę, zaspokajając różnorodne potrzeby użytkowników.
  • Wysoka wydajność: Wykorzystując możliwości Raspberry Pi, DeepPiCar zapewnia imponującą moc przetwarzania i szybkość reakcji.
  • Skalowalność: Można go rozbudować o dodatkowe czujniki i moduły, dzięki czemu nadaje się do bardziej złożonych zadań.
  • Wsparcie społeczności: Będąc oprogramowaniem typu open source, korzysta z ciągłego wkładu i ulepszeń globalnej społeczności.

Zalety te są widoczne w jego pomyślnym wdrożeniu w różnych projektach, pokazując jego niezawodność i skuteczność.

Podsumowanie i perspektywy na przyszłość

DeepPiCar okazał się cennym źródłem informacji w dziedzinie edukacji autonomicznej i robotyki. Jego wszechstronne funkcje, łatwość obsługi i solidna wydajność sprawiają, że jest to wyjątkowy projekt. Patrząc w przyszłość, potencjał dalszych udoskonaleń i zastosowań jest ogromny, co zapowiada jeszcze bardziej ekscytujące osiągnięcia w tej dziedzinie.

Wezwanie do działania

Intrygują Cię możliwości autonomicznej jazdy i robotyki? Zanurz się w projekcie DeepPiCar na GitHubie i dołącz do społeczności innowatorów kształtujących przyszłość. Eksploruj, współtwórz i twórz własne, autonomiczne arcydzieła.

Sprawdź DeepPiCar na GitHub